A year back, on January 10, 2020, it was $7,808. It crawled till about the exact same date in October to hit the $10,897 mark. But for lots of and just about out of the blue, the cost of Bitcoin was slingshotted previous the $41,000-mark to hit a new all-time higher of $41,660, as per information from Coindesk. In reality, it has just about doubled from $21,310 (as of December 17, 2020) in much less than a month and appreciated almost 4X due to the fact October. The cost of cryptocurrency king Bitcoin has been hitting new all-time highs just about on a everyday basis. However, at final verify, Bitcoin was back to $39,104 cost on Saturday.
Importantly, the market place cap of Bitcoin stood at $732 billion, as per CoinMarketCap, far ahead of the $136 billion market place cap of the second most valued cryptocurrency – Ethereum, which is presently traded at $1,194. To place it in the viewpoint of the market place cap of big monetary service organizations, the $732 billion market place cap was close to twice as a great deal of organizations such as Visa ($474 billion), JPMorgan Chase ($414 billion), Mastercard ($352 billion), according to the information from Companiesmarketcap. In reality, it is theoretically greater than the market place cap of organizations such as Alibaba ($642 billion), Berkshire Samsung ($526 billion), Walmart ($414 billion), and even greater than that of other big customer brands such as Coca Cola, and McDonald’s.

In a current note published by JPMorgan, the investment bank predicted Bitcoin’s cost rise could be as higher as $146,000 in extended term to compete with gold as an ‘alternative’ currency. “A crowding out of gold as an ‘alternative’ currency implies big upside for Bitcoin over the long term,” strategists at JPMorgan wrote, Bloomberg reported. However, “a convergence in volatilities between Bitcoin and gold is unlikely to happen quickly and is in our mind a multiyear process. This implies that the above-$146,000 theoretical Bitcoin price target should be considered as a long-term target, and thus an unsustainable price target for this year.” The market place cap of Bitcoin, which is calculated by multiplying the cost by the total quantity of coins in circulation, would have to rise 4.6 occasions to match the $2.7 trillion of private sector gold investment.
